Tom Franklin, Sr. Invited to Serve on Osceola County’s Back to Work Task Force

KPM Franklin is proud to recognize one of its own, Tom Franklin, Sr. for serving on Osceola County’s Back to Work Task Force. As a Kissimmee Chamber of Commerce director and chair of its government advisory committee, last week Franklin was invited to join the task force which has been charged with recommending procedures for reopening businesses that will protect employees and customers from COVID-19.

The task force also is advising Osceola County and its executive policy group, the City of Kissimmee, the City of St. Cloud and the Osceola County School District of any gaps in business assistance programs that could make it difficult for businesses to reopen.

The task force has met several times in the past 7 days and will present its recommendations to Osceola County tomorrow, Friday, April 29, 2020.

Franklin presently serves as business development advisor to KPM Franklin. He is past president and CEO of Franklin, Hart & Reid, Inc., a civil engineering and land surveying company in Kissimmee which he co-founded in 1975 and was acquired and renamed KPM Franklin in 2016. During this tenure from 1974 thru 1986, Franklin also was project manager and vice president of development for the Real Estate Corporation of Florida and Community Developers of Orange County, Inc. Prior to this, Franklin was supervisor and director of land surveying for A. R. Toussaint & Associates in North Miami.

Franklin has been involved in Osceola County and City of Kissimmee communities for more than 50 years. In addition to his current role with the Kissimmee Chamber of Commerce, Franklin is a past member of the Osceola County Board of County Commissioners, past chairman of the Osceola County Transportation Committee for Osceola Parkway, founder and past president of Osceola Construction Industries, past director of the Osceola Chamber of Commerce and served as a member of the Osceola County Planning Commission for more than 20 years.
